Spacer is a tool that is produced in different shapes and sizes and plays a key role in creating a suitable rebar cover. They are used in situations that are able to cover rebar in structures such as slabs and walls.
Other uses of concrete spacers are buildings and projects such as dams and tunnels. Sometimes the existence of concrete spacers helps maintain the distance between two rebars, on the other hand, spacers are used to create a distance between the concrete mold and mortar. They are produced in models, each of which is used in specific conditions.
The use of standard plastic spacers by providing the possibility of creating a sufficient and appropriate concrete cover from the access of corrosive agents to the surface of the moment rebar and created the necessary conditions to achieve a strong structure.
As a summary, the main task of spacers is to create a proper distance between the ground or concrete forms with rebar and reinforcement, as well as to maintain the shape and structure of the reinforcement during the concreting operation.

Over time, due to close contact with chemical substances and environmental conditions such as weather and substances such as sulfates, rebars will undergo corrosion, which will be destructive and harmful. But with the use of a spacer, a cover is created on the Miglard that protects it from the weather.
In the construction of reinforced concrete, spacers are used to increase work efficiency, spacers are very useful tools that prevent the movement of the reinforcement network in concrete, and in other words, keep it stable.
